The Skewed View

March 4, 2022 · Shelly Wilson

Log in Eye Repent Return skewed

It will be of no consequence to Hell if we are called by man but not by God.

 

I’ve seen many an ordination void of God, and time sure did tell it. Pity isn’t it?

 

We still choose based on outward appearances, never connecting the dots to the word of God and our own lack of understanding the fullness from A-Z of “the book.”

 

Pride has certainly ruled. Scripture has been twisted. Pompous we are.

 

Many empty spots remain because we search based on gender rather than gifting, fine orations rather than revelation, and human reasoning rather than power.

 

People come with demons and leave with demons. We have yet to confront Hell and demonstrate Heaven’s glory.

 

And we wonder why many are not marveling at the face of Jesus?

 

We continue to spew condemnation at them, not realizing we are the ones in error.

 

Perhaps they do not see Christ because we, all by ourselves, have skewed the view of Him.
